손에 잡히는 인공지능
이번에는 열여섯 번째 원칙, “역할 부여: AI에게 특정 역할을 부여한다.”에 대해 이야기 해보기로 한다.
이 원칙은 다른 논문이나 글에서 “페르소나 부여”라는 용어로 많이 다루어지고 있고, 프롬프트 원칙 중 가장 중요한 원칙 중 하나이다. 이 원칙은 AI와의 상호작용을 최적화하고, 사용자의 요구에 더욱 특화된 응답을 얻기 위해 AI 모델에게 구체적인 역할이나 캐릭터를 할당하는 방법입니다. 이 방식은 AI가 주어진 역할에 맞게 정보를 제공하거나 대화하는 방식을 조정할 수 있게 해줍니다. 관련 논문에 따르면 이 원칙을 적용 시 정확도가 약 60% 향상되었다고 한다.
이번에도 실제 프롬프트 실험에 의해서 검증을 해보고자 한다.
아래는 이 원칙을 적용한 예시와 적용하지 않은 예시의 샘플이다.
원칙을 적용하지 않은 예시:
"감정을 효과적으로 관리하는 방법은 무엇인가요?"
원칙을 적용한 예시:
"심리학자로서, 감정 관리 기술과 스트레스를 줄이는 방법에 대해 조언해주세요.“
실험은 GPT-4o에서 질문의 연속성을 배제하기 위해 새로운 채팅창을 열어 프롬프팅하였다.
결과를 항목별 분석해보면 자기 인식과 취미 활동에서 가장 높은 개선율(66.67%)을 보인다. 이는 프롬프트에 역할을 부여함으로써 개인의 감정 인식과 스트레스 해소 활동에 대한 구체적인 지침과 실천 방법이 더욱 명확해졌기 때문이라 판단된다.
호흡 운동, 명상, 긍정적 사고, 전문가 도움, 규칙적인 생활, 자신을 용서 항목들은 25%의 개선율을 보이고, 운동, 사회적 지원, 스트레스 관리 항목은 이미 높은 수준의 정확도를 가지고 있었기 때문에 추가적인 개선이 발견되지 않았다.
이번에도 ”역할부여“ 원칙을 적용한 프롬프트를 좀 더 잘하기 위한 샘플을 여러가지 적어본다.
1. "역사 교사로서, 로마 제국의 역사와 문화에 대해 설명해주세요."
2. "컴퓨터 과학자로서, 프로그래밍 언어를 선택할 때 고려해야 하는 주요 기준들에 대해 설명해주세요."
3. "영양사로서, 건강한 식습관을 유지하는 데 도움이 되는 팁을 알려주세요."
4. "환경 보호 활동가로서, 지구 온난화를 막기 위한 실천적 조치들에 대해 설명해주세요."
5. "천문학자로서, 우주와 그 구성 요소들에 대해 설명해주세요."
6. "미래학자로서, 인공지능 기술의 발전이 미래 사회에 어떤 영향을 미칠지 예측해주세요."
7. "리더십 코치로서, 효과적인 리더가 되기 위한 주요 특성과 스킬에 대해 설명해주세요."
8. "IT 전문가로서, 컴퓨터 바이러스 제거 및 예방 방법에 대해 안내해주세요."
9. "경제학자로서, 경제 위기에 대응하는 전략과 그 이유에 대해 설명해주세요."
이러한 방식으로 AI에게 특정 역할을 부여함으로써, 사용자는 보다 전문적이고 맥락에 적합한 답변을 얻을 수 있다. 또한, 이 방식은 AI와의 상호작용을 더 흥미롭고 다양하게 만들어, 사용자 경험을 향상시키는 데 도움이 된다.
아래는 이번 실험에서 사용된 프롬프트 답변 글이다.
[역할부여 프롬프트 원칙을 적용하지 않은 결과]
감정을 효과적으로 관리하는 방법은 여러 가지가 있어. 감정 관리는 자기 인식과 자기 통제가 필요한 복합적인 과정이야. 여기 몇 가지 방법을 소개할게.
1. 자기 인식 키우기
자기 인식은 감정을 관리하는 첫 번째 단계야. 자기감정을 이해하고, 어떤 상황에서 어떤 감정이 나타나는지 인식하는 것이 중요해. 일기를 쓰거나 감정 상태를 기록하면 자신의 감정을 더 잘 파악할 수 있어.
2. 호흡과 명상
호흡 운동과 명상은 감정을 진정시키는 데 효과적이야. 깊고 느린 호흡은 몸과 마음을 안정시켜주고, 명상은 마음의 평화를 가져다줘. 매일 몇 분씩 시간을 내어 호흡 운동과 명상을 실천해 보자.
3. 운동
신체 활동은 스트레스 해소와 감정 조절에 매우 도움이 돼. 걷기, 달리기, 요가, 스트레칭 등 다양한 운동을 통해 신체와 정신의 균형을 맞추는 것이 좋아.
4. 긍정적인 사고
부정적인 감정을 긍정적인 사고로 전환하는 훈련을 해보자. 부정적인 생각이 들 때마다 긍정적인 면을 찾아보는 연습을 하면 점차 긍정적인 사고방식이 형성될 거야.
5. 사회적 지원
친구나 가족과 같은 사회적 지지는 감정을 관리하는 데 큰 도움이 돼. 주변 사람들과 자신의 감정을 나누고, 그들의 지지와 조언을 받는 것도 좋은 방법이야.
6. 취미 활동
자신이 즐기는 취미 활동에 몰두하는 것도 감정을 효과적으로 관리하는 방법 중 하나야. 예를 들어, 음악을 듣거나, 그림을 그리거나, 글을 쓰거나, 취미 생활에 시간을 보내면 스트레스가 해소되고 긍정적인 감정을 느낄 수 있어.
7. 전문가의 도움
심리 상담사나 정신과 의사와 같은 전문가의 도움을 받는 것도 중요해. 심리 치료나 상담을 통해 감정을 더 깊이 이해하고 관리할 수 있는 방법을 배울 수 있어.
8. 규칙적인 생활
규칙적인 생활 습관을 유지하는 것도 감정 관리에 도움이 돼. 일정한 시간에 잠자고 일어나기, 규칙적으로 식사하기, 휴식을 충분히 취하는 등 기본적인 생활 습관을 잘 지키면 감정이 안정될 거야.
9. 스트레스 관리
스트레스는 감정 관리에 큰 영향을 미쳐. 스트레스를 효과적으로 관리하기 위해 스트레스 요인을 파악하고, 스트레스 해소 방법을 찾는 것이 중요해. 예를 들어, 업무의 우선순위를 정하고, 시간을 잘 관리하거나, 필요한 경우 휴식을 취하는 것도 좋아.
10. 자신을 용서하고 수용하기
자신에게 너무 가혹하게 대하지 말고, 실수를 용서하고 수용하는 태도가 필요해. 자기 자신을 긍정적으로 바라보고, 자신을 사랑하는 마음을 가지면 감정을 더 잘 관리할 수 있어.
이 방법들을 실천해보면서 자신에게 맞는 감정 관리 방법을 찾아가는 것이 중요해. 감정 관리는 한 번에 완벽하게 이루어지지 않지만, 꾸준히 노력하다 보면 점차 개선될 거야.
[역할부여 프롬프트 원칙을 적용한 결과]
안녕하세요. 감정 관리 기술과 스트레스 감소 방법에 대해 말씀드리겠습니다. 현대 사회에서 스트레스와 감정 관리는 매우 중요한 주제입니다. 여러 가지 방법을 통해 스트레스를 관리하고 감정을 조절할 수 있습니다.
1. 감정 관리 기술
자기 인식: 자신의 감정을 인식하는 것이 첫 번째 단계입니다. 일기나 감정 일지를 작성하면서 하루 동안 느꼈던 감정들을 기록해보세요. 이는 감정 패턴을 파악하고 대처 방법을 찾는 데 도움이 됩니다.
호흡 운동: 깊고 느린 호흡은 긴장을 풀어주고 마음을 진정시키는 데 효과적입니다. 복식 호흡을 통해 스트레스를 줄이고 평온한 상태를 유지할 수 있습니다.
명상과 마인드풀니스: 명상과 마인드풀니스는 현재 순간에 집중하고 내면의 평화를 찾는 데 도움을 줍니다. 규칙적으로 명상을 하면 감정 조절 능력이 향상됩니다.
긍정적 사고 훈련: 긍정적인 사고를 훈련하면 부정적인 감정을 다루는 데 도움이 됩니다. 예를 들어, 하루에 감사한 일을 세 가지씩 적는 감사 일기를 써보세요.
사회적 지원: 주변 사람들과 감정을 나누는 것도 중요합니다. 친구나 가족과의 대화는 감정을 표현하고 스트레스를 해소하는 데 큰 도움이 됩니다.
2. 스트레스를 줄이는 방법
규칙적인 운동: 운동은 스트레스를 해소하고 기분을 좋게 만드는 호르몬인 엔도르핀을 분비시킵니다. 걷기, 조깅, 요가 등 자신에게 맞는 운동을 규칙적으로 해보세요.
충분한 수면: 수면은 신체와 정신의 회복을 돕습니다. 규칙적인 수면 패턴을 유지하고, 숙면을 취하기 위한 환경을 조성하는 것이 중요합니다.
균형 잡힌 식사: 건강한 식단은 신체적, 정신적 건강에 영향을 미칩니다. 충분한 영양 섭취와 규칙적인 식사는 스트레스 관리에 도움이 됩니다.
시간 관리: 효과적인 시간 관리는 스트레스 감소에 큰 도움이 됩니다. 우선순위를 정하고, 할 일을 목록으로 작성하여 체계적으로 일정을 관리하세요.
취미 활동: 취미 활동은 스트레스를 해소하고 즐거움을 찾는 데 도움이 됩니다. 캠핑, 여행, 목공, 전기수리 등 자신이 좋아하는 취미를 즐기세요.
프로페셔널 도움: 스트레스가 지속적으로 심하거나 감정 관리에 어려움을 겪는 경우, 심리 상담사나 전문가의 도움을 받는 것도 좋은 방법입니다.
구체적인 사례
명상의 효과: 연구에 따르면, 규칙적으로 명상을 한 사람들은 스트레스 수준이 낮아지고, 불안과 우울증이 감소했다고 합니다. 예를 들어, 매일 아침 10분씩 명상을 하여 스트레스를 관리한 사례가 있습니다.
운동의 효과: 한 직장인이 매일 퇴근 후 30분씩 조깅을 하면서 스트레스 수준이 현저히 줄어들었다고 보고했습니다. 이는 운동이 스트레스 해소에 얼마나 중요한 역할을 하는지 보여줍니다.
사회적 지원의 중요성: 직장 스트레스로 어려움을 겪던 한 사람이 친구와의 정기적인 대화를 통해 감정을 나누고 스트레스를 줄일 수 있었다는 사례가 있습니다. 이는 사회적 지원의 중요성을 강조합니다.
결론
감정 관리와 스트레스 감소는 개인의 삶의 질을 높이는 데 매우 중요한 요소입니다. 위에서 소개한 여러 가지 방법들을 실천해 보면서 자신에게 맞는 방식을 찾아보세요. 꾸준히 노력하고 자신을 돌보는 습관을 기르면, 더 건강하고 행복한 삶을 살 수 있을 것입니다.
연작 칼럼의 내용의 연속성을 이해하기 쉽게 목차를 아래에 다시 적는다.
1. 본론만 말하기: 간결하고 직접적으로 요청을 표현한다.
2. 청중 설정: 의도한 청중을 명확히 정하고 질문한다.
3. 세분화: 복잡한 작업을 간단한 단계로 나누어 질문한다.
4. 긍정 지시문 사용: 부정문 대신 긍정문을 사용하여 요청한다.
5. 어린이 청자 설정: 어린 아이에게 설명하듯이 요청을 한다.
6. 팁 제공: 더 나은 답변을 위한 팁을 약속한다.
7. 예시 추가: 구체적인 예시를 제공한다.
8. 구분된 구성: 지시, 예시, 질문을 명확하게 구분한다.
9. 임무 설정: 명확한 임무나 목표를 제시한다.
10. 협박 사용: AI에게 불이익을 주겠다고 협박한다.
11. 인간적인 방식으로 대답하기: 자연스럽고 인간적인 방식으로 답변을 요구한다.
12. 단계별로 생각하기: 단계별로 문제를 해결하도록 요청한다.
13. 편견 제거 요청: 편향되지 않은 답변을 요구한다.
14. 질문시키기: 충분한 정보를 얻을 때까지 질문하도록 요청한다.
15. 테스트 추가: 테스트를 추가하여 답변의 정확성을 높입니다.
16. 역할 부여: AI에게 특정 역할을 부여한다.
17. 구분 기호 사용: 특정 단어나 구문을 강조한다.
18. 반복 사용: 중요한 단어를 반복하여 강조한다.
19. CoT와 예시 제공: 구체적인 예시를 통해 정보를 제공한다.
20. 출력 문구 지정: 원하는 출력 형식을 명시한다.
21. 필요한 모든 정보 추가: 필요한 모든 정보를 포함하도록 요청한다.
22. 텍스트 개선 요청: 주어진 텍스트를 개선하도록 요청한다.
23. 여러 파일 프로젝트 스크립트 요청: 여러 파일로 구성된 프로젝트를 위한 스크립트를 요청한다.
24. 제시어 기반 글쓰기: 특정 시작 문구를 기반으로 이어서 글을 쓰도록 요청한다.
25. 키워드 제시: 특정 키워드를 포함한 텍스트 생성을 요청한다.
26. 동일 언어 사용: 주어진 텍스트와 유사한 언어 스타일로 답변을 요청한다.
| 작가 프로필
이용호 작가는 SKT 메타버스 플랫폼인 이프랜드(ifland)에서 매주 월요일 오후 9시에 정기적으로 “인공지능관련 새로운 소식과 기술”을 상세히 전하는 ‘호몽캠프’를 진행하고 있다. 이는 110회 이상 꾸준히 진행되고 있어 정통성과 신뢰성을 가진 밋업으로 평가 받고 있다.
칼럼니스트는 스마트공장에서 주로 사용되는 ‘머신비전’ 전문회사인 ‘호연지재’를 경영하고 있으면서 다양한 분야에 관심이 많아 메타버스와 유튜브 인플루언서로 활동하고 있다. 특히 ‘머신비전’에서 인공지능 딥러닝에 의한 영상처리기술을 자주 적용하다보니 10년 이상 연구한 AI 분야에 대해서도 해박한 지식을 가지고 있다.
주요 강의 분야는 “챗GPT 시대 생산성을 300% 높여주는 인공지능”, “머신비전에서의 인공지능 활용”, “손에 잡히는 인공지능”, “스마트폰 AI 활용하기”, “시니어와 MZ세대간의 소통”등이 있으며, 저서로는 『나는 시니어 인플루언서다』가 있다.